Furthermore, Ahmad Ali has an advantage because he is currently the most liked by the residents. He is familiar to about 70.2% of the residents, with approximately 74.4% liking him. In other words, around 52.2% of Central Sulawesi residents both know and like Ahmad Ali. The data also shows Rusdy Mastura at 43.6% (60.4% liking him out of 72.2% who know him), Anwar Hafid at 36.3% (72.4% liking him out of 50.2%), Sigit Purnomo Said at 31% (37.4% liking him out of 82.9%), Hidayat Lamakarate at 25% (67.9% liking him out of 36.9%), Ma’mun Amir at 21.9% (68.1% liking him out of 32.1%), and other names with lower percentages.

Pilkada (Regional Head Elections) is one of the key events in Indonesia’s democratic system. Although the vote counting process for the Election is not yet complete, the 2024 Pilkada schedule has been drafted .

The preparation stage for Pilkada 2024 refers to General Election Commission Regulation Number 2 of 2024. Here is the preparation schedule for Pilkada 2024:

– Program and Budget Planning: By Friday, January 26, 2024

– Election Implementation Regulation Drafting: By Monday, November 18, 2024

– Implementation Planning Including Establishment of Procedures and Schedules for Election Stages: By Monday, November 18, 2024

– Formation of PPK, PPS, and KPPS for Pilkada 2024: Wednesday, April 17, 2024 – Tuesday, November 5, 2024

– Formation of Sub-district Election Supervisors, Field Election Supervisors, and TPS Supervisors: According to the schedule set by the Election Supervisory Board (Bawaslu)

– Notification and Registration of Election Observers: Tuesday, February 27, 2024 – Saturday, November 16, 2024

– Submission of Potential Voter List: Wednesday, April 24, 2024 – Friday, May 31, 2024

– Voter Data Updating and List Preparation: Friday, May 31, 2024 – Monday, September 23, 2024.

Of the many Pilkada stages, Warits disclosed that all stages have vulnerable points for supervision. “The points are in many aspects, right now in the Voter List Update (Pantarlih) stage, later in the candidacy stage. Candidacy must also be supervised, as well as the campaign stage. Campaigns must not violate regulations and must especially avoid intimidation. There should be no intimidation from authorities or election officials who get involved. They must not force people to direct or win certain candidates. I think we must protect this together,” Warits explained.

**Realize a Good Pilkada** Because of the many ‘dawn attacks’ in the last election, Warits reminded that this Pilkada must be protected together, synergized together to be honest, fair, and safe from all fraud. “Yes, we must guard it together. Because it is impossible for Bawaslu alone, the KPU only has six people with its secretariat in each sub-district. Three PPS, three PPS secretariat. They have six people plus seven PKD members, seven people in each village guarding sub-districts with thousands of residents, even tens of thousands. To guard against ‘dawn attacks,’ it’s impossible to handle alone. Therefore, it must be guarded together,” Warits stated.
